    INF file txtsetup.sif is corrupt or missing status 32768

    I am trying to install Windows XP on a fdisked hard drive but am getting this error message - "INF file txtsetup.sif is corrupt or missing status 32768". Does anyone know how to get rid of this error? Thanks.

    Issue:
    I had following error message
    "INF file txtsetup.sif is corrupt or missing status 4096". This happened after a virus attack. One of the hard drive partition also got emptied.

    Resolution:
    I removed all peripherals other than monitor, keyboard and mouse
    I tried to boot from a bootable XP cd and it throwed error.
    Then I tried Windows 7 and I was able to complete a new installation.

    Result:
    System is working fine now
    Lost data of emptied drive (which had virus attack). I couldnt recover that as I forced to install Windows 7 in this drive due memory constraints in other partitions.

    Learning: Always keep a good amount of free space in ur 'C' drive Or any other drive so that in a OS crash, you can proceed with new OS installation.

    To resolve this issue COMPLETE FORMAT is not required
